In 2020-2021, 5,667 people earned their degree in general public policy analysis, making the major the 135th most popular in the United States.

Across Pennsylvania, there were 278 general public policy analysis gra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ively.

For this year’s “Schools Highly Focused on General Public Policy Analysis Major in Pennsylvania” ranking, we looked at 19 colleges that offer a degree in general public policy analysis. This a ranking of the schools where the largest percentage of students has enrolled in general public policy analysis.

Top 19 Most Focused Colleges for General Public Policy Analysis in Pennsylvania

1
Gettysburg crest
Gettysburg College
Gettysburg, Pennsylvania

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Gettysburg College. It ranked #1 on our 2023 Schools Highly Focused on General Public Policy Analysis Major in Pennsylvania list. Located in Gettysburg, Pennsylvania, this small private not-for-profit school awarded 29 degrees to qualified ’s general public policy analysis students in 2020-2021.

The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 1.1%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%. The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 90%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year. The undergraduate student-to-faculty ratio of 10 to 1 is a sign that students will have more opportunities to engage with their professors one-on-one.
